Fauziah: You could hear soft cries


Malaysia’s ambassador to the Netherlands at the time of the MH17 crash recalls what happened on that tragic night. 

KUALA LUMPUR: Datuk Dr Fauziah Mohamad Taib can clearly recall being in the hotel near Amsterdam’s Schiphol Airport on July 17 last year, where hundreds of relatives were waiting quietly for the final passenger and crew list after MH17 crashed in eastern Ukraine. Copies of that list were circulated shortly before 2am.
